Instrument Definition: Roland TB-03

ACIIIIIIIID

VERSION 1 # Currently, this should only be 1.

# Supports all alphanumeric ASCII, and ' ', '_', '-', '+' - can also be NULL
TRACKNAME TB-03

# Can be POLY, DRUM, MPE, or NULL
TYPE POLY

# Can be A, B, C, D, USBD, USBH, CVGx (x between 1&4), CVx, Gx, or NULL
OUTPORT A

# Can be x (between 1-16), or NULL -- this is ignored if output port is not MIDI
OUTCHAN 3

# Can be NONE, ALLACTIVE, A, B, USBH, USBD, CVG, or NULL
INPORT NULL

# Can be x (between 1-16), ALL, or NULL. This definition will be ignored if INPORT is NONE, ALLACTIVE or CVG
INCHAN NULL

# PC
# Syntax: NUMBER NAME
# number must be either:
#   - A number (for simple PC)
#   - Three numbers, delimited by ':', which represent PC:MSB:LSB. You can put 'NULL' to not set the MSB/LSB.
# PC must be between 1...128
# MSB/LSB must be between 0...127
[PC]
[/PC]


# CC
# Syntax: CC_NUMBER NAME or CC_NUMBER:DEFAULT=xx NAME
# DEFAULT_VALUE must be a valid number between 0 and 127
[CC]
12 ENV MOD
16 ACCENT
17 OVERDRIVE
18 DELAY TIME
19 DELAY FEEDBACK
71 RESONANCE
74 CUTOFF FREQ
75 DECAY
102 SLIDE
104 TUNING
[/CC]


# NRPN
# Syntax: "MSB:LSB:DEPTH NAME" or "MSB:LSB:DEPTH:DEFAULT=xx NAME"
# Lsb & msb should be between 0 and 127
# DEPTH can be 7 or 14
# For NRPN: DEFAULT_VALUE must be a valid number, either between 0 and 127 (for 7 bit NRPNs) or between 0 and 16383 (for 14bit NRPNs)
[NRPN]
[/NRPN]


# ASSIGN
# Syntax: POT_NUMBER TYPE:VALUE or POT_NUMBER TYPE:VALUE DEFAULT=DEFAULT_VALUE
# POT_NUMBER must be between 1 and 8
# TYPE can be "CC", "PB" (pitchbend), "AT" (aftertouch), "CV", "NRPN", or "NULL" (this won't assign the pot).
# Non explicitly-defined pots will be considered "NULL"
# VALUE VALIDATION
#### For CC: Value must be a valid number between 0 and 119
#### For PB and AT, any text after the TYPE will be ignored
#### For CV, value must be between 1 and 4
#### For NRPN, value must be MSB:LSB:DEPTH, with both lsb & msb bebtween 0 and 127, and DEPTH being either 7 or 14
# DEFAULT VALUE
#### For CC: DEFAULT_VALUE must be a valid number between 0 and 127
#### For PB: DEFAULT_VALUE must be a valid number between 0 and 16383
#### For NRPN: DEFAULT_VALUE must be a valid number, either between 0 and 127 (for 7 bit NRPNs) or between 0 and 16383 (for 14bit NRPNs)
#### For CV: DEFAULT_VALUE must be either a valid number between 0 and 65535, or a voltage between -5V and 5V, e.g. "-4.25V" or "1.7V"
#### Please note default value will be ignored for PB and AT messages.
[ASSIGN]
1 CC:74               #CUTOFF
2 CC:71               #RESONANCE
3 CC:75               #DECAY
4 CC:12               #ENV MOD
5 CC:17               #OVERDRIVE
[/ASSIGN]


# AUTOMATION
# Syntax: TYPE:VALUE
# TYPE can be "CC", "PB" (pitchbend), "AT" (aftertouch), "CV", or "NRPN"
# VALUE VALIDATION
#### For CC: Value must be a valid number between 0 and 119
#### For PB and AT, any text after the TYPE will be ignored
#### For CV, value must be between 1 and 4
#### For NRPN, value must be MSB:LSB:DEPTH, with both lsb & msb bebtween 0 and 127, and DEPTH being either 7 or 14
# NOTE: You are limited to 64 automation lanes
[AUTOMATION]
CC:16
CC:102
[/AUTOMATION]


# This section will be readable from Hapax.
[COMMENT]
Roland TB-03
[/COMMENT]

The TB-03 cannot be transposed easily via Midi but if the tuning knob isn’t needed for performance its CC can of course be used for transposition. Here’s a list of CC values for #104 and the corresponding half tone steps. Note that some values are a little on the sharp/flat side not matter what.

127 : +12
122 : +11
117 : +10
112 : +9
106 : +8
101 : +7
96  : +6
91  : +5
85  : +4
80  : +3
75  : +2
69  : +1
64  :  0
59  : -1
53  : -2
48  : -3
43  : -4
37  : -5
32  : -6
27  : -7
21  : -8
16  : -9
11  : -10
5   : -11
0   : -12
